Life in Butte, MT:

Butte, MT which is nestled on the Western side of the Rocky Mountains in Southwest Montana. Our local population is just over 35,000, with our service area reaching over 90,000 Montanans. Butte is listed on the National Registry of Historic Districts. Being 9774 acres, the district's national significance relates to its long history of copper production as well as to its role in the development of the labor union movement in the United States. In Butte you'll find beautiful scenery, sports fishing, sports hunting, and plenty of activities for you and the family.

About Intermountain Healthcare

Intermountain Healthcare is a not-for-profit healthcare system based in Salt Lake City, Utah. The company was founded in 1975 and has since grown to become one of the largest healthcare providers in the Intermountain West region of the United States. Intermountain Healthcare operates 24 hospitals and over 200 clinics, providing a wide range of medical services to patients. The company is committed to providing high-quality, affordable healthcare to all patients, regardless of their ability to pay. Intermountain Healthcare is also committed to sustainability and has implemented a number of initiatives to reduce its environmental impact.
